JOB DESCRIPTION:
MAIN PURPOSE OF THE ROLE
The position of Business Manager is responsible for the entire business and commercial structure of APOC business in the Thailand including the overall commercial strategies, developing the KOL’s network within the market which includes end-customers & key government agencies, distributors (sub-agents) appointment and management, financial planning and analysis, supply chain and operations and regulatory approvals. He/She should play an important role in sales and marketing and overall corporate management.
M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ES
-
To drive, execute and achieve country target plan by product categories (analyzers, reagents & others)
-
To work closely with the distributor(s) to acquire new accounts across the region and expanding the current distribution channel across various new territories through recruitment of new distributors and driving commercial excellence functions within distributor teams.
-
To foster and establish the key opinion leaders, professional body and government agencies’ network across the region within Thailand.
-
To guide and provide product support (sales, marketing & technical) to distributors’ team to ease the sales cycle process.
-
Maintain existing business through good retention programs & explore new opportunities with potential customers and recruitment of new distributors.
-
To collaborate with Abbott internal division (CrDX, ADC, AMD, etc) to leverage/synergies on the existing business and to ensure all activities are carried out in accordance with local laws and Abbott Compliance and OEC regulations.
-
Responsible for the training and education of sales force from both internal and distributor teams.
-
To look at all aspects of health economics and create analytics to position the i-STAT as central to creating a sustainable healthcare model.
-
Analyzing and reporting of key financial metrics of the business and provides insights to overall health of the business, including sales, margins, SG&A.
-
Look at all operational aspects of the business including logistics/supply chain & quality assurance and ensure end to end movement of goods from hub to end customers are optimal & seamless and drive customer satisfaction.
-
Responsible for registration of new products and keeping track of regulatory updates in the country; work with Princeton and local affiliates to ensure new product licenses and registrations are obtained in a timely fashion.
Q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ience required
- Minimum of 5 years’ experience in laboratory diagnostics or medical devices industry.
- Proven track record in acquiring new businesses and shaping markets preferred.
- Strong business acumen and result oriented
- Must be computer literate to intermediate level in all Microsoft Office applications.
- Strong communication and the ability to demonstrate sound presentation skills required.
